- Virtually Unimprovable Proof 1942 Half Dollar
1942 Walking Liberty Half Dollar. Proof-68+ (PCGS). CAC.
A magnificent Ultra Gem offering spectacular eye appeal and surface quality. The pearly silver patina is accented by rich tones of reddish-orange iridescence in isolated peripheral areas. Sharply struck with strong reflectivity in the fields and virtually no signs of handling even when viewed under a glass.
The Proof 1942 Walking Liberty half dollar is an historic issue struck at the dawn of the United States official entry into World War II. It represents not only the final Proof issue of the Walking Liberty series, but the last Proof half dollar struck until 1950 when the Franklin series was already underway. 21,120 Proof halves were struck in 1942, though only about half of them survive in grades of Proof-65 or higher. The present PCGS/CAC Proof-68+ is among the most exceptional known and is deserving of the strongest bids.
PCGS Population: 11; with a single Proof-69 finer.
CAC Stickered Population: 51; 0. The former total includes coins certified both Proof-68 and Proof-68+.
